About: The Macheon Yarok is a private collection of court gossip put down by Hwang Hyeon, pen name Macheon, a famous Confucian scholar, poet, and patriot of modern, pre-Japanese occupation Korea. He was one of the Four Great Authors of the Late Joseon Period. His historical writings provide a valuable look at the contemporary politics and society at the end of the Joseon Dynasty.
